Re: Limp home mode?
The speedo rpm limiter does not know which gear is selected therefore when disconnected the rpm should be limited to approx 5500 in all gears and neutral. In neutral it should start to run rough at 5500 rpm and struggle to get much above. Your problem does not sound like the classic speedo limiter issue. How exactly did you crash?

Re: Limp home mode?
It shouldn't rev past 5.5k in any gear (there isn't a gear sensor on the NC30) so the restriction affects all gears.
It sounds like the wiring loom has already been modded somewhere (or maybe ignition box has been modded)
Is the vaccumn pipe ok? It can often collapse as speed builds up and cut the fuel off which causes the shitty running.
